The US Cougars Blackhawk Helicopter Patch is an embroidered insignia representing a unit associated with the widespread use of the UH-60 Blackhawk helicopter by the United States military. The patch features imagery specific to the Blackhawk, a utility tactical transport helicopter extensively used since the late 1970s. The term “Cougars” typically denotes a specific aviation unit or squadron, known for its deployment capabilities and operational support in both combat and humanitarian missions. Patches such as this one are commonly worn on uniforms, flight suits, or jackets to signify unit affiliation, foster esprit de corps, and provide quick visual identification among military personnel. The design and coloration of the patch may reflect the unit’s traditions and the operational environments in which it serves. Collectors and historians often value military patches for their association with particular units, aircraft, or missions, and as artifacts documenting the evolution of military aviation insignia.
